Handling, monitoring, and planning financial flows is essential for a successful business. The finance team ensures the company’s financial health by managing cash flow, preparing reports, and making accurate calculations. This includes working closely with insurance intermediaries, processing payments, and overseeing invoicing for suppliers. The finance department plays a critical role in maintaining the company's financial stability.
A key component within finance is reinsurance—essentially insurance for insurers. Reinsurance specialists mitigate risk by transferring underwritten risks to international financial institutions. This is particularly important when dealing with high-value insurance or specialized coverage, as it reduces the potential for significant loss and enhances the company's overall resilience.
Additionally, the planning and controlling team is responsible for shaping the company’s overall financial strategy. They focus on projecting written premiums, forecasting expenses, and analyzing actual results against budgeted figures. Their insights guide decision-making and ensure the company stays on track to achieve its financial objectives, adjusting plans as needed to maintain profitability.
